Monoblock tanker trailers are semi-trailers for liquid transport with a one-piece molded tank structure. Compared to traditional modular tank trucks, they offer significant advantages in sealing, safety, and service life.
The tank body of a monoblock tanker trailer is typically manufactured using integral sheet metal rolling or advanced welding processes, reducing the number of welds and fundamentally lowering the risk of leakage.
This makes them particularly suitable for transporting media requiring high sealing, such as fuels, chemical liquids, and food-grade liquids.

Specification of Monoblock Tanker
Dimension: 11500mm * 2500mm *3700mm
Total volume: 41,000 liters
Tank Body Material: 5mm Q235 carbon steel
End plate: 5mm Q235 carbon steel
Manhole Cover: Carton steel
Compartments: 1 Compartments
Axle: 3 axles,16T, TITAN
Landing Gear: JOST(D200T) or China brand 28T
Kingpin: JOST 2.0 or 3.5 inch bolt-in king pin
Suspension: Mechanical suspension
Tire: 12R22.5
Advantage of Monoblock Tanker Trailer
Monoblock tanker trailers offer higher strength and better pressure resistance. Due to the one-piece tank structure, the stress is more evenly distributed, reducing the risk of structural fatigue or cracking during long-distance transport or in complex road conditions.
This design also effectively reduces tank deformation, improving the overall stability and safety of the vehicle, especially demonstrating greater reliability in markets with complex road conditions, such as Africa and Southeast Asia.
Monoblock tanker trailers typically possess good corrosion resistance. The tank body can be made of carbon steel, stainless steel, or aluminum alloy depending on the transported medium, and combined with internal coatings or polishing treatments to effectively prevent corrosion and contamination, thereby extending service life and reducing maintenance costs.
Furthermore, the one-piece structure reduces cleaning dead zones, facilitating internal cleaning, which is particularly suitable for food-grade transport requirements. Monoblock tanker trailers offer superior cost-effectiveness in the long run.
While initial manufacturing costs may be slightly higher, their durability, low maintenance frequency, and low failure rate significantly reduce subsequent maintenance and operating costs, improving transportation efficiency and return on investment.
Monoblock tanker trailers are widely used across multiple industries. In the energy transportation sector, they can be used to transport fuels such as diesel, gasoline, and crude oil.
In the chemical industry, they can transport various liquid chemicals; in the food industry, they are suitable for the safe transportation of liquid foods such as milk, edible oil, and alcoholic beverages. Furthermore, these tankers play a crucial role in port logistics, cross-border transportation, and large-scale infrastructure projects, particularly suitable for transportation scenarios requiring high safety and reliability.
